RAM Requirements For Ryzen 7 5800X3D
Like said above, there are various things to consider when choosing the RAM for your PC build. Below is a table of different parameters and the recommendations.
Parameter | Recommendation |
---|---|
Type | DDR4-DDR5 |
Capacity | 16GB - 64GB |
Speed (MHz) | 3200 - 3600 |
CAS Latency | 16-18 |
Voltage | 1.2V- 1.35V |
Form Factor | UDIMM, SODIMM |
ECC Support | Non-ECC |
Channel Configuration | Dual Channel |
XMP Profile support | Yes |
Heatsink/Heat transfer | Optional |

Hardware Performance
The model that I tested boasted clock speeds ranging from 3200MHz to 3600MHz. And while it always detects 3200MHz out of the box, you can quickly change to 3600MHz in the BIOS interface. The specs sheet, mentioning the 32GB dual-channel memory configuration, speaks volumes about the capabilities of this unit as it has both 32GB and parallel task handling capabilities in play. This makes the Corsair Vengeance RGB Pro SL good enough for gaming, content creation, and any other resource-intensive task.
Coming to the CAS (Column Address Strobe) latency, the Corsair Vengeance RGB Pro can process stuff at either CL16 for 3200MHz or CL18 for 3600MHz. This translates into a balanced mix of latency and speed, adding to the system’s responsiveness. Hence, multitasking is smoother than you can even know.
Also, it is AMD compatible, making it well in sync with the CPU’s memory controller. In case you want to make it work hand-in-hand with the Ryzen 7 5800X3D, you are better off heading over to the BIOS and activating the XMP profile — XMP 2.0 to be exact. Its optimal dual-channel performance mode allows it to make the most of the memory bandwidth.
Design and Warranty
It is the low-profile (heat spreader) layout at 44mm (height) that makes it stand out. This way, you can fit in massive processor coolers without having to worry about clearance. For the unversed heat spreaders are the metallic plates sitting atop the RAMs’ PCB. They are meant to improve thermal performance, and in the case of the Corsair Vengeance RGB Pro, they are short yet effective. Do note that the heat spreader, in the case of the mentioned RAM module, is made of aluminum and even provides decent support during overclocking.

Frequently Asked Questions
Yes, Ryzen 7 5800X3D does support RAM modules that can clock at 3600MHz. You can even go as far as considering 3600MHz as the sweet spot between affordability, compatibility, and performance.
Well, the Ryzen 7 5800X3D isn’t capable of handling DDR5 RAM just yet. DDR5 RAM requires a more advanced and compatible motherboard and processor — which the Ryzen 7 5800X3D isn’t capable of offering.
Computing tasks that are memory-specific and require higher bandwidth, like complex games and 3D rendering, can actually benefit from 4000MHz RAM modules. However, the clock speed isn’t the only factor, and the performance of the PC might depend on the capabilities of other components.
The 1.35V is the best voltage threshold for 3600MHz RAM. This limit is considered to be a standard for most DDR4 3600MHz RAM modules.
